The Evolution of Tow Trucks
Tow trucks, a staple in the automotive industry, have a rich history dating back to the early 20th century. The invention of the tow truck is credited to Ernest Holmes Sr., who developed the first prototype in 1916 after a friend’s car ended up in a ditch. Over the years, tow trucks have evolved significantly, incorporating advanced technology and engineering to enhance their efficiency and capabilities.
Originally, tow trucks were simple in design, often consisting of a basic pulley system. However, as the demand for vehicle recovery grew, so did the complexity of the equipment. Today’s tow trucks come equipped with hydraulic systems, cranes, and advanced winches, making them capable of handling a wide range of vehicles and situations.
The evolution of tow trucks can be categorized into several types, including hook and chain, wheel-lift, flatbed, and integrated tow trucks. Each type serves a specific purpose, from towing lightweight vehicles to recovering heavy-duty trucks. This diversity in design highlights the adaptability of tow trucks to meet various recovery needs.
Types of Tow Trucks and Their Functions
Understanding the different types of tow trucks is crucial for selecting the right vehicle for a specific towing task. Here are the primary categories:
- Hook and Chain: This is the oldest type of tow truck, using chains to lift one end of the vehicle off the ground. While effective, it can cause damage to the vehicle being towed, making it less popular for modern cars.
- Wheel-lift: An evolution of the hook and chain, wheel-lift tow trucks use a metal yoke to lift the vehicle by its tires. This method reduces the risk of damage and is suitable for short-distance towing.
- Flatbed: These trucks feature a large flatbed that can be inclined to ground level. Vehicles are driven or winched onto the bed, making it one of the safest towing methods, particularly for long distances or damaged vehicles.
- Integrated: Often used for heavy-duty purposes, integrated tow trucks have additional axles for extra stability and strength. They are frequently employed for recovering buses and other large vehicles.
Each type of tow truck plays a vital role in the towing industry, ensuring that vehicles of all sizes can be transported safely and efficiently.
The Role of Tow Trucks in Roadside Assistance
Tow trucks are a critical component of roadside assistance services. When a vehicle breaks down or is involved in an accident, tow trucks are often the first responders, providing essential recovery and transportation services. This role is vital in maintaining traffic flow and ensuring the safety of motorists.
Roadside assistance services utilize tow trucks for various tasks, including:
- Vehicle Recovery: Tow trucks are dispatched to recover vehicles that cannot be driven due to mechanical failure or accidents.
- Towing to Repair Shops: If a vehicle cannot be repaired on the spot, it is towed to a nearby repair facility.
- Accident Scene Clearance: Tow trucks help clear accident scenes quickly, minimizing traffic disruptions and potential hazards.
- Specialized Services: Some tow trucks are equipped for specialized tasks, such as winching vehicles from difficult locations or transporting exotic cars with care.
The versatility and reliability of tow trucks make them indispensable in ensuring the smooth operation of roadside assistance services.
Technological Advancements in Tow Trucks
In recent years, technological advancements have significantly impacted the towing industry, enhancing the capabilities and efficiency of tow trucks. Innovations such as GPS tracking systems, hydraulic lifts, and advanced winching mechanisms have revolutionized how tow trucks operate.
GPS technology, for instance, allows for precise tracking of tow trucks, ensuring quick response times and efficient routing. This technology not only improves service efficiency but also enhances the safety of operators and vehicles.
Hydraulic systems have replaced many of the manual components in tow trucks, allowing for smoother and more controlled lifting and towing of vehicles. This advancement reduces the risk of damage to the vehicle and increases the overall safety of the towing process.
Moreover, the integration of automated systems has led to the development of self-loading tow trucks, which can lift and secure vehicles with minimal manual intervention. These advancements highlight the continuous evolution of tow trucks to meet the demands of modern towing needs.
Challenges and Future Trends in the Towing Industry
Despite the advancements in tow truck technology, the towing industry faces several challenges. Regulatory issues, insurance liabilities, and the need for skilled operators are some of the hurdles that towing companies must navigate.
Regulations vary by region, affecting how tow trucks operate and the services they can provide. Compliance with these regulations is essential to ensure the legality and safety of towing operations.
Insurance is another significant concern, as towing involves high-risk activities. Companies must have adequate coverage to protect against potential liabilities, which can be costly.
Looking to the future, the towing industry is expected to see further integration of technology, such as the use of drones for site assessments and the adoption of electric tow trucks to reduce environmental impact. These trends indicate a shift towards more sustainable and efficient towing practices.
As the industry continues to evolve, tow trucks will remain an essential part of the automotive landscape, adapting to new challenges and opportunities.
